If you’re turning your water heater off for vacations, you’re not saving yourself much money, and you’re increasing the risk of … WebMay 31, 2024 · A metered water softener will not regenerate when no water is used. A timed water softener will regenerate when it’s pre-set time says to. When leaving your home for an extended period, you should bypass your water softener and unplug it if it regenerates based on time and not usage.
